JavaScript のデータ型は大きくわけてプリミティブ型とオブジェクト型に分けることができます。プリミティブ型には次の 7 種類があります。
数値 長整数 ※ ES2020~ 文字列 論理値 undefined null シンボル
プリミティブ型でないものはすべてオブジェクト型となります。オブジェクト型にはいろいろな種類があり下記はその一部です。
Object(オブジェクト) Array(配列) Function(関数) StringやNumberなどのラッパーオブジェクト Date(日時) RegExp(正規表現) JSON